Nurse and founder of My Lice Advice, Theresa, joins me to talk about one of the most common (and surprisingly emotional) parenting challenges: lice. While lice is something most families will encounter at some point, it often brings a wave of panic, shame, and overwhelm. But as Theresa explains, it doesn't have to.
Together, we explore:
- Why lice has become so stigmatized and what's actually driving the shame parents feel.
- The biggest myths about lice (including cleanliness and how it spreads).
- What lice actually is and how it's passed from child to child.
- How to talk to your child about lice in a way that is calm, clear, and shame-free.
- What you do not need to clean (and how to avoid unnecessary overwhelm).
- The most effective ways to treat lice based on current research.
- What to look for to know a treatment has actually worked.
- Simple prevention strategies that can reduce the likelihood of future cases.
- How to stay regulated and approach lice as something manageable, not catastrophic.
This conversation is about more than just lice. It's about how we respond to the unexpected moments in parenting, how we manage our own anxiety, and how we model calm, capable problem-solving for our kids.
